Brown missed some snaps in the second half of Sunday's loss to the Patriots after taking a helmet to to the hip, Dave Lolley of the Washington Observer-Reporter reports.

Although he was visibly bothered by his hip and/or upper leg throughout the second half, Brown didn't exit for good until the game was out of reach. According to Aditi Kinkhabwala of the NFL Network, Brown expects that the upcoming bye week will provide him with enough time to make a full recovery. Despite missing some snaps and playing with Landry Jones at quarterback, Brown caught seven of 11 targets for 106 yards in Sunday's loss. He'll likely be fine for Week 9 in Baltimore, but QB Ben Roethlisberger (knee) may not be ready.
